Man, this file-card was a hassle to translate. The copy was horrible and I couldn't find another one like it on the 'Net. Anyway, here's "Brazilian Bullet-Proof":
Tiro Certo ‘Sure Shot’ (Caucasian Bullet-Proof) – Esquadrao de Elite ‘Elite Squad’: Collect all this emotion! Cut this file for your Commandos in Action archives. TIRO CERTO He served in Central America and the Caribbean before being drafted into the Elite Squad. It was over there that Sure Shot honed his marksmanship until achieving perfection. Who else is capable of bringing down five coconuts of a coconut tree with only one shooting? Up until the Cobras admire his ability and deeply deplore not having him fighting at their side. In countless battles, although in greater numbers, they were [grossly?] defeated. Can [?]: Tiro Certo never misses a shot! “They say if Sure Shot had lived in the old American West, today there would be no movie Westerns to portray that time. After all, there would be no gunman, Indian or bandit that could cross him...” Below this, they had the stats for his gear and weapons. I ran out of time, so I didn't add it. Sorry. |

I love this guy! He seems to be the first "G.I. Joe" action figure that could actually serve as a chaplain. The "chaplain assistants" finally have someone to protect! LOL.
Anjo da Guarda ‘Guardian Angel’ (“Battle Corps” Keel-Haul) – Tropa de Assalto ‘Assault Troop / Squad’ / Piloto do Resgator ‘Driver of the Rescuer’ [Street Fighter 2 Crimson Cruiser / Badger] Boy Scout, lifeguard, volunteer for Civil Defense, social worker, doctor, missionary in the Amazon jungle. He was and is a bit of everything. Always helping people and saving lives. One could even turn the Guardian Angel of Commandos! “He became a legend at the Commandos when, alone, made the rescue of passengers of a crashed train in the mountains. Controlled the panic, organized the removal of people, medicated the victims. - That young man is our guardian angel, report. It really was.” I really had trouble with the last line of the first paragraph. The idea of "turning" was a negative, like "overcoming" or "upsetting". I'm really not sure what it was trying to say, so it's probably a common saying in Portugal that I don't get... Interestingly, they turned M. Bison's Street Fighter vehicle (originally the G.I. JOE Badger) into a "rescue vehicle" for Guardian Angel. I guess because it's red. However, I don't know what good this one-man assault vehicle would do for transporting or aiding potential patients in any way. LOL. Last edited by seaneley; 08-20-2016 at 12:36 PM.. |

This Brazilian fellow's interesting, because he's about as opposite of Outback as he can be, in my opinion! The only thing they might share is a love of Third World countries.
Marfim ‘Ivory’ (1993 “Battle Corps” Outback) – Forca Bruta ‘Brute Force’ / Piloto do Mamuth ‘Driver of the Mammoth’ [Brawler] Instructor of techniques and attack technology, Ivory has spent his life in [the] developing countries of Africa and Asia. And it was precisely in Africa that he won his nickname. They say he is strong as ivory, tough as ivory, valuable [also: rich or noble] as ivory. Now that I know it… “To pilot the Mammoth – the super-tank with the latest attack technology – the Commandos only had to add A + B. The result? MAMMOTH = IVORY!” Last edited by seaneley; 08-20-2016 at 01:00 PM.. |

Unfortunately, the damage of just one or two words on the file-card was somewhat vexing...
Mercer ‘Mercenary’ – Comando Engenheiro ‘Command Engineer / Engineer Commando’ Out of engineering college, Mercer began working on the construction of houses and popular buildings. Even there, nothing new. The original was the material he used: clay, glass shards and even old tires! This fantastic ability to build with any extra type of material attracted the attention of the Commandos. In regions or situations more difficult, there is the Control Engineer in action! “If we abandon Mercer in the middle of the Sahara desert, he will probably make buildings of [excellence? defense? etc. out of? (text missing…)] all that sand [while] providing soup…” Doesn't sound like our Mercer, does it? Then again, who knows what he was capable of before and after joining Cobra?
